China in Seven Banquets: a Flavourful History by Thomas David DuBois. (Hosted by Cheryl L.)
“On the eve of the Chinese New Year and the Broward County Library's NEA Big Read To Live by Yu Hua, you are invited to join the Really True Reads Adult Nonfiction Book discussion group as we discuss China in Seven Banquets: a Flavourful History by Thomas David DuBois. Described as a "gastronomic adventure into the history of China's constantly evolving and astonishingly diverse cuisine" (publisher's website), it covers seven iconic meals that occurred from ancient times to the present or were immortalized in literature and film, including a New Year's buffet from 1920s Shanghai.”
